Transaction 08376ea8cb5328816a61ecacedb88d6ceeb80fdb403865547cffa991369a0f50

3 Input
2 Outputs
  • 08376ea8cb5328816a61ecacedb88d6ceeb80fdb403865547cffa991369a0f50:0
  • value  80000000
    address  126iCCkuezdnC1MHUBUF4VdJ3cor1SjY1M
  • 08376ea8cb5328816a61ecacedb88d6ceeb80fdb403865547cffa991369a0f50:1
  • value  1001803
    address  1P6F9bBkvQikKgXfhqKxZ4MenfkwUMKyrp